What Is Fuel Consumption Monitoring in Verizon Connect?

Fuel consumption monitoring is the process of tracking how much fuel each vehicle uses over a given period, along with the factors that drive that usage. Instead of relying on receipts or driver estimates, the system pulls data directly from vehicle diagnostics and GPS activity to calculate consumption automatically.

Verizon Connect Fleet Management Software & Solutions combines this data with driving behavior, idling time, and route information to give a complete picture of fuel efficiency. As a result, fleet managers can pinpoint exactly where fuel is being wasted, whether that’s excessive idling, aggressive driving, or inefficient routing.

How Does Verizon Connect Track Fuel Data?

Fuel data collection relies on a combination of hardware and software working together. Understanding this process helps explain why the data is reliable and how it stays up to date.

What Hardware Collects Fuel Information?

A GPS tracking device installed in each vehicle connects to the engine’s onboard diagnostics system, commonly known as OBD-II on most modern vehicles. This connection allows the device to read real-time engine data, including fuel level changes, engine hours, and mileage. The device then transmits this information to Verizon Connect‘s servers over a cellular network.

For fleets with older vehicles or specialized equipment, additional fuel sensors can sometimes be integrated to capture consumption data that standard OBD-II ports don’t provide. This ensures that even non-standard vehicles contribute accurate data to the fleet-wide reporting system.

How Does the Software Process This Data?

Once the data reaches the platform, Verizon Connect calculates fuel efficiency metrics like miles per gallon, idling fuel waste, and cost per mile. It also cross-references this information with route data and driver behavior scores. Therefore, a manager reviewing a report doesn’t just see raw fuel numbers; they see the context behind them, such as whether a spike in consumption correlates with heavy idling or an inefficient route choice.

This processed data then feeds into dashboards and scheduled reports, making it accessible without requiring managers to manually calculate efficiency figures themselves.


How Do You Set Up Fuel Monitoring in Verizon Connect?

Getting fuel monitoring up and running involves confirming hardware compatibility, connecting fuel card data where applicable, and configuring the dashboard to display the metrics that matter most to your team.

What Do You Need Before You Begin?

Before setup, gather the following:

  • A GPS tracking device installed in each vehicle, connected to the OBD-II port or equivalent
  • An active Verizon Connect subscription that includes fuel monitoring features
  • Fuel card account details, if you want to reconcile purchased fuel against tracked consumption
  • A defined list of vehicles or groups you want to monitor first, especially for larger fleets

Having this information ready in advance makes the setup process faster and reduces the chance of missing data once monitoring begins.

How Do You Configure Fuel Reports on the Dashboard?

After installation, log in to the Verizon Connect dashboard and navigate to the fuel or efficiency reporting section. From there, select the vehicles or groups you want to monitor and choose which metrics to display, such as fuel used, idle time, or cost per mile. You can also link fuel card data, which allows the system to compare actual fuel purchases against calculated consumption, flagging discrepancies that may indicate fuel theft or card misuse.

Finally, set up alerts for unusual fuel activity, such as a sudden drop in fuel level outside of normal refueling patterns, so you catch potential issues as they happen rather than during a monthly review.


Which Fuel Reports Should You Monitor Regularly?

Not all fuel data needs daily attention, but certain reports provide consistent value when reviewed regularly. The table below summarizes the most useful fuel-related reports available in Verizon Connect.

Report TypeWhat It ShowsRecommended Frequency
Fuel Usage SummaryTotal fuel consumed per vehicle or fleetWeekly
Idle Fuel Waste ReportFuel burned during idling periodsWeekly
Fuel Card ReconciliationComparison of purchased vs. tracked fuelMonthly
Cost Per Mile ReportFuel cost relative to distance traveledMonthly
Fuel Efficiency by DriverMPG comparison across driversWeekly

How Do You Interpret These Reports Effectively?

Reading fuel reports in isolation rarely tells the full story, so it helps to compare them against each other. For example, a vehicle with high fuel costs might not be inefficient at all if it’s also covering significantly more miles than others. On the other hand, a vehicle with average mileage but high idle fuel waste points to a specific, fixable behavior rather than a mechanical issue.

Additionally, comparing fuel efficiency by driver, rather than just by vehicle, often reveals patterns tied to driving habits. If one driver consistently shows lower MPG across different vehicles, that suggests a coaching opportunity rather than a hardware problem.


How Can Fuel Monitoring Reduce Fleet Costs?

Once fuel data is flowing consistently, the real value comes from acting on it. Verizon Connect Fleet Management Software & Solutions gives managers the visibility needed to make targeted changes rather than broad, unfocused cost-cutting efforts.

How Does Reducing Idling Save Money?

Idling burns fuel without moving a vehicle forward, making it one of the easiest costs to reduce once identified. Because Verizon Connect tracks idle time automatically, managers can set idle time thresholds and receive alerts when vehicles exceed them. Addressing excessive idling through driver reminders or policy changes often produces noticeable fuel savings within weeks.

How Does Route Optimization Lower Fuel Use?

Inefficient routes waste fuel through unnecessary mileage and time spent in traffic. By combining fuel data with route history, fleet managers can identify recurring routes that consistently use more fuel than expected and adjust them accordingly. Over time, this leads to shorter, more efficient routes that reduce both fuel costs and delivery times.

Consider these practical steps for using fuel data to cut costs:

  1. Set idle time limits and monitor vehicles that exceed them regularly
  2. Compare fuel efficiency across similar vehicle types to spot outliers
  3. Reconcile fuel card purchases against tracked consumption monthly
  4. Adjust routes for vehicles that consistently show higher fuel use
  5. Share fuel efficiency scorecards with drivers to encourage better habits

Frequently Asked Questions

Does Fuel Monitoring Work on All Vehicle Types?

Fuel monitoring works on most modern vehicles equipped with an OBD-II port or compatible diagnostics system. For older vehicles or specialized equipment without standard diagnostics, additional fuel sensors can often be installed to ensure accurate tracking across the entire fleet.

Can Fuel Monitoring Detect Fuel Theft?

Yes, by comparing fuel card purchases against actual tracked consumption, the system can flag discrepancies that may indicate fuel theft or card misuse. Sudden, unexplained drops in fuel level outside normal refueling patterns also trigger alerts that help managers investigate potential issues quickly.

How Accurate Is the Fuel Data Collected by Verizon Connect?

Fuel data accuracy depends largely on the vehicle’s onboard diagnostics system and proper device installation, but the platform generally provides reliable, consistent readings when hardware is set up correctly. Regularly reconciling this data against fuel card records helps confirm accuracy and catch any calibration issues early.
